async def _assert_can_manage_team_mcp_server(
|
||||
user_api_key_dict: UserAPIKeyAuth,
|
||||
team_id: Optional[str] = None,
|
||||
server_id: Optional[str] = None,
|
||||
) -> str:
|
||||
"""
|
||||
Verify that the caller is an MCP server manager for a team and (for edit/delete)
|
||||
that the target server belongs to that team.
|
||||
|
||||
Returns the team_id the caller is managing.
|
||||
Raises HTTPException(400) if no team_id can be determined.
|
||||
Raises HTTPException(403) if the caller is not an MCP manager or server not in team.
|
||||
"""
|
||||
from litellm.proxy.proxy_server import prisma_client, user_api_key_cache
|
||||
|
||||
resolved_team_id = team_id or user_api_key_dict.team_id
|
||||
if not resolved_team_id:
|
||||
raise HTTPException(
|
||||
status_code=400,
|
||||
detail={"error": "team_id is required for MCP server manager operations."},
|
||||
)
|
||||
|
||||
if (
|
||||
team_id
|
||||
and user_api_key_dict.team_id
|
||||
and team_id != user_api_key_dict.team_id
|
||||
):
|
||||
raise HTTPException(
|
||||
status_code=403,
|
||||
detail={"error": "team_id does not match the API key's team."},
|
||||
)
|
||||
|
||||
team_obj = await get_team_object(
|
||||
team_id=resolved_team_id,
|
||||
prisma_client=prisma_client,
|
||||
user_api_key_cache=user_api_key_cache,
|
||||
check_db_only=False,
|
||||
)
|
||||
|
||||
if not _is_user_team_mcp_manager(user_api_key_dict, team_obj):
|
||||
raise HTTPException(
|
||||
status_code=403,
|
||||
detail={
|
||||
"error": f"User does not have mcp_server_manager role in team {resolved_team_id}."
|
||||
},
|
||||
)
|
||||
|
||||
if server_id is not None:
|
||||
team_server_ids = await _get_team_allowed_mcp_servers(team_obj)
|
||||
if server_id not in team_server_ids:
|
||||
raise HTTPException(
|
||||
status_code=403,
|
||||
detail={
|
||||
"error": f"MCP server {server_id} is not assigned to team {resolved_team_id}."
|
||||
},
|
||||
)
|
||||
|
||||
return resolved_team_id
